Razorpod 10-21-09: Arkansas 20, Florida 16, Refs 7
This week's show gets the big issues out right away: exactly how much did the referees have to do with Florida's win against the Razorbacks? Johnny thinks a lot, Patrick thinks Florida would probably have won anyway; JimmyG says look at the game clock-Florida would have had a lot less time left if the penalties hadn't been called. Anyway, breaking news is that the officiating crew from the game has been suspended for a month. Not much help for the Hogs at this point, so Florida goes into the "moral victory" category.
Now on to Oxford and a meeting with JimmyG's favorite former Razorback coach. Johnny F and Patrick think this is a "must win" for the Hogs. Will this be a HDN special? Will Jevan Snead rise from the ashes of his Heisman campaign?

Razorpod 10-06-09: Victory at JerryDome, Auburn Comes Calling
In this week's show, we discuss the Razorbacks' 47-19 win in the Southwest Classic over Texas A&M. Consensus is that it was a needed win, and could pay dividends for the future. Then we turn to Auburn, and the crew has some different thoughts on the key to the game. Is it the Hog offense vs. Auburn defense, or is it the Hog defense shutting down Chris Todd et al.? Or, depending on whether you ask Jimmy G, it might be special teams. Listen to find out.
